.....for anyone who fishes there but has not been out yet.
The county is charging the same rate as last year $2.00 to walk on
and $2.00 per pole. The resteraunt and tackle shop are no longer there.
Need to bring your own eats and ICE with you. I havn't heard when
the resteraunt and tackle part will be open. Price wise I allways bring my own anyways. Just a heads up. |

I actually went by there today and spoke with the lady working. Here is the story she gave me.
1- they are going to build an expansion to handle all things pier related and sell bait and fishing stuff. They won't deal with the goings on with the restaurant business across the pier.
2 - the contract for the restaurant has been awarded and was supposed to be open by Memorial Day. They are already 3+ weeks behind due to insurance issues related to construction on the existing space. They are planning to gut it all and fully renovate.
... What I heard. |
